Proper Training and Certification of Phlebotomists

Phlebotomists are responsible for collecting blood samples from patients, which are then used for various Diagnostic Tests. It is crucial that phlebotomists undergo proper training and certification to perform their duties effectively and accurately. Some key steps that can be taken to ensure the quality of phlebotomy practices include:

  1. Completing an accredited phlebotomy training program
  2. Obtaining certification from a recognized organization, such as the American Society for Clinical Pathology (ASCP) or the National Healthcareer Association (NHA)
  3. Participating in Continuing Education to stay updated on best practices and new techniques in phlebotomy

Maintaining Quality Control Measures in the Lab

Once blood samples are collected, they are sent to the laboratory for analysis. It is essential to have robust Quality Control measures in place to ensure the accuracy and reliability of Test Results. Some steps that can be taken to maintain Quality Control in the lab include:

  1. Implementing standard operating procedures (SOPs) for all laboratory processes
  2. Regularly monitoring and evaluating the performance of lab equipment
  3. Training lab staff on Quality Control protocols and best practices

Regular Calibration and Maintenance of Equipment

Medical laboratory equipment, such as analyzers and centrifuges, play a critical role in producing accurate Test Results. It is crucial to regularly calibrate and maintain this equipment to ensure its proper functioning. Some steps that can be taken to maintain equipment quality and accuracy include:

  1. Following manufacturers' guidelines for calibration and maintenance schedules
  2. Keeping detailed records of all equipment maintenance and calibration activities
  3. Immediately addressing any equipment malfunctions or issues to prevent inaccurate Test Results
